Job Description

As an increasing number of large digital publishers move their critical business processes to Arc Publishing, we are in need of a talented senior full stack developer who want to train and is experienced with front-end development using JavaScript and React. The ideal candidate is a great communicator excited to develop and facilitate our developer training sessions to meet the unique needs of our customers.

We are looking for a senior full stack developer who loves to train others on software techniques. This role is part of our Professional Services organization and will work closely with project teams within Professional Services as well as Account Management, Platform Engineering and Product Management organizations.

Responsibilities
  • Spend up to 50% of your time developing front end solutions on active client engagements to gain a deeper understanding of Arc's products and services.
  • Spend up to 50% of your time coaching and guiding learners through a series of lectures and live coding exercises in a virtual learning environment
  • Produce and maintain training content on Arc's services APIs and PageBuilder Fusion's React based development platform including
  • code samples and best practices guides.
  • Create customized training content in response to unique client use cases.
  • Create, maintain, and deliver continuous learning content to Professional Services engineers.
  • Future travel requirements up to 50%.


Minimum Qualifications
  • BA/BS in Computer Science or related technical field or equivalent practical experience.
  • 2+ years in curriculum development and content delivery.
  • 5+ years in experience with front-end technologies such as JavaScript and React.
  • Experience working within an agile development framework.

Since it first began publication more than 130 years ago, The Washington Post has grown into one of the most storied and respected news organizations in the world. A subsidiary of The Washington Post Company, today's Post is the indispensable guide to Washington. In print, we enjoy the highest penetration of any major metropolitan newspaper in the United States. On the web, we have the third largest news website with 17 million unique visitors each month, and have recently launched a celebrated news app for the iPad. We serve Washington in all media, on any platform, including paid products, events, and tailored content.

More broadly, The Washington Post Company delivers quality products to today's students, readers and viewers. What unites our company is the immediacy of our products and services, created by teachers and tutors at Kaplan; reporters and editors at our media properties; and associates at Cable ONE.
